Key Vocabulary Words and Their Meanings

In Unit 2 of Vocabulary Workshop Level F, learners are introduced to a set of vocabulary words that are crucial for advanced language proficiency. Here are some of the key words and their meanings:

  • Sagacious: Having or showing great knowledge and judgment.
  • Quintessential: Being the most typical or representative example of something.
  • Pristine: In a state of perfect cleanliness or purity.
  • Ostentatiously: In a way that shows off or attracts attention.
  • Ephemeral: Lasting for a very short time.

These words are not only important for understanding advanced texts but also for expressing complex ideas and emotions in conversation and writing.

Practical Applications of the Vocabulary Words

Understanding the meanings of new words is only the first step; it's equally important to know how to use them effectively. Here are some practical applications for the vocabulary words mentioned:

  • Sagacious: When discussing leadership or decision-making, you might say, "Her sagacious advice was invaluable in resolving the crisis."
  • Quintessential: When describing a classic example, you could say, "The novel is quintessential of the genre, capturing the essence of the story perfectly."
  • Pristine: In a conversation about nature or cleanliness, you might use, "The untouched forest was a pristine example of untouched wilderness."
  • Ostentatiously: When commenting on someone's behavior or possessions, you could say, "He wore his new watch ostentatiously, drawing unwanted attention."
  • Ephemeral: When reflecting on the fleeting nature of life or experiences, you might say, "The joy of the moment was ephemeral, but the memory remained vivid."

Tips for Effective Vocabulary Learning

To make the most of the Vocabulary Workshop Level F Unit 2, here are some tips for effective vocabulary learning:

  1. Contextual Learning: Try to learn words in context rather than in isolation. This helps you understand how words are used in real-life situations.
  2. Usage in Writing and Speaking: Practice using new words in your writing and speaking. This reinforces your memory and helps you become more comfortable with the words.
  3. Flashcards: Create flashcards with the new words and their meanings. Review them regularly to keep them fresh in your mind.
  4. Reading and Listening: Engage in reading and listening activities that expose you to the new vocabulary in natural language use.
  5. Writing Journals: Keep a vocabulary journal where you write sentences or paragraphs using the new words. This is a great way to practice and remember the words.
